TORCHE & KEN mode Tour!

torche kenmode tour


Oh fucks yeah! Come get your sludge and noise on with Torche and KEN mode coming to a venue near YOU! The tour begins May 10th in Atlanta, GA and lasts until mid June when they finish off their onslaught on the nation at Washington D.C. What a random, delightful announcement this is! Will you be going?

Bookmark the permalink.